Topic: The Mole and Molar Mass
Date: 3/4/2014 A mole is a quantity used to
measure the amount of matter present.
Like a dozen = 12 A mole = 6.02 x 1023
A dozen doughnuts = 12 doughnuts
A mole of carbon = 6.02 x 1023 atoms (particles) of C

Cornell Notes (continued)
Since the mole is always the same number, a mole of different elements or compounds will have different masses.
The mass of 1 mole was defined by Carbon-12. 1 mole of carbon = 12 g _
1 mol 6.02 x 1023 atoms carbon = 12 g
What is molar mass?
Cornell Notes (continued)
1. Determine types of atoms in a compound.
2. Find their atomic masses.3. Sum all masses! Units = g /
mol
How do you
calculate molar mass?
